v1-030.jpg
From Back: "Founded Sept. 25, 1791 as the 12th California Mission. The original buildings, which stood on the site now occupied by the Holy Cross Church, were destroyed in 1857, and in 1931 this replica was built."

v1-031.jpg
From Back: "Constructed about 1810, this is the oldest building in Santa Cruz, its walls -- more than a foot thick -- once housed Spanish soldiers."
